Responsibilities*

 

The Division of Pulmonary and Critical Care Medicine (PCCM) is a recognized national leader in Asthma and Airway Disease Research. Excellent service is an expected and integral part of the PCCM culture. The Asthma Research Program within PCCM is a robust research program with multiple industry-sponsored grants and clinical trials in asthma. We are seeking a Post-Doctoral Research Fellow who is willing to make a minimum 1-year commitment to work with the Asthma Research Program in the following areas:

  • Research Support - Work with the research team to facilitate high complexity prospective research studies including but not limited to: developing recruitment strategies, identifying eligible patients, working with study sponsors to monitor and manage logistics, coordinating and conducting research visits.
  • Manuscript, abstract, poster preparation and presentation- Work with program leadership to review available data, identify topics for dissemination, determine method for dissemination, author/co-author manuscripts, scientific abstracts etc., and present new data at society meetings.
  • Retrospective studies- Work with program leadership to develop concepts for retrospective studies, perform chart review or quality review of existing data, summarize findings.
